My first mods going on next saturday hopefully Opinions plz!

Having all these mods or reliablity mods put on by Tripointengineering what do you people think?

1. aluminum AST
2. Silicone Vacuum Hoses and hose kit
3. New Fuel Filter
4. New Thermostat
5. Replace Transmission and Differential Fluid with redline
6. Flush the Coolant System

Also having my oil and filter changed going to use Castrol GTX 20w50 it was recommended by Tripointengineering.

So what do you think of my first mods on my 7?

Car already has a downpipe, turbo timer, and high flo-cat.

I would not do the hose job unless there is something wrong with your boost. when I was in your shoes I did

- AST
- Boost Gauge
- DP
- Water Temp

the hose job was done when I started to get funky boost issues. It is not something you want to do. It is not easy and can drive you friggin insane when you complete it and you realize you still have boost issues. Keep the kit until you encounter a prob and then do it that time. good luck
